We all know that calculus courses such as 18.01 and 18.02 are univariate and vector calculus, respectively. Modern applications such as machine learning require the next big step, matrix calculus.
This class revisits and generalizes calculus from the perspective of linear algebra, extending it to much more general things (e.g. the derivative of matrix functions, like a matrix inverse or ...